The 236th Conference of the Methodist
Church in Ireland will take place in Portadown on 10-14 June. The full
agenda is now online at www.irishmethodist.org/conference.

Edgehill College is glad to have
appointed Mrs. Louise Wilson (currently the President of MWI) as their new
Training and Development Officer. One of her main responsibilities will be
the Lay Ministry Formation Scheme. Please pray for her as she takes on
this new role!
